If you're upfront about your lack of experience and communicate any delays/changes well, in a free zine, everyone will cut you a lot of slack even if you make mistakes. With tariffs and the risk of zine thieves digital zines are becoming more commonplace and welcomed.

21.07.2025 21:35 πŸ‘ 2 πŸ” 0 πŸ’¬ 1 πŸ“Œ 0

If that fails, you actually don't need experience to run a free, digital (or one where buyers donate directly to charity and send proof for a copy) zine. @zinetown.bsky.social is a great server to ask for advice and digital zines that don't involve directly handling money have much lower stakes.

21.07.2025 21:30 πŸ‘ 2 πŸ” 0 πŸ’¬ 1 πŸ“Œ 0

Hi, ignore my name lol I'm not here to start anything.

Zine mod positions can be pretty gatekeepy but have you considered asking a zine for an intern position? Usually you get to see how modding works in all aspects but the tradeoff is that you have to pay production price + shipping to get a copy
